Successful Project at K+S in Chile
In 2021, MOGENSEN delivered four MSizer Extend machines and matching feeders to the K+S facility in Chile. These powerful screening machines, equipped with 6.2 kW drives, process more than 200 tons of salt per hour. They achieve precise separations between 0.6 mm and 10 mm, a crucial factor for the quality of the end product, which is primarily exported to the United States for use as a deicing agent on highways.
Following the success of this installation, K+S placed a second order, which included four additional sizers. These machines, also designed for high performance and precise screening, are optimized for processing salt down to a particle size of 1.2 mm.
A strong focus was placed on the durability of the machines. Since salt is a highly abrasive material, critical components such as the 2-meter-long trays were made from stainless steel and Hardox to minimize wear and extend the equipment's lifespan.

Iberica de Sales (Spain)
Since 2014, MOGENSEN has been working with Iberica de Sales on a project to screen salt with feed rates of up to 30 tons per hour. This process produces fractions of 4 mm, 2 mm, and 1 mm. Recently, the existing system was upgraded with optical sorting technology, further showcasing MOGENSEN's commitment to continuous innovation.
OHL (Chile)
Another installation in Chile features two MSizer Extend machines and a matching feeder, processing 130 tons of salt per hour. Additionally, a crusher was integrated to reduce the material to as small as 1 mm. This pilot project highlights the potential for future expansions in salt processing.
TEMA (Spain)
In a separate project, MOGENSEN delivered a total of three MSizer machines to process 50 tons of sea salt per hour. These machines can generate fractions ranging from 0.6 mm to over 10 mm, demonstrating the versatility of the MSizer technology in handling a variety of salt fractions.
